Description

Cut through in anterior cross-section, the kidney is presented with the fibrous capsule and cortical rim surrounding medullary pyramids that taper into papillae. Minor calyces cup the papillae and converge into major calyces, which funnel medially into the renal pelvis before narrowing at the ureteropelvic junction to become the proximal ureter. A yellow crystalline calculus sits within the renal pelvis, positioned central and medial to the parenchyma, where it can impede outflow from multiple calyces at once. Orientation is clear. Obstruction at the renal pelvis or UPJ is a common anatomic setup for hydronephrosis, with dilatation progressing from pelvis to calyces and, in prolonged cases, cortical thinning and loss of renal function. Clinically, this is the configuration that correlates with acute flank pain, microscopic or gross hematuria, and secondary infection when urinary stasis permits bacterial ascent. For trainees, the illustration clarifies why a pelvic stone can produce disproportionate symptoms compared with a small calyceal stone, and why CT KUB and ultrasound focus on collecting system caliber as much as the calculus itself. Urology and nephrology educators can drop this image directly into lectures on nephrolithiasis, obstructive uropathy, and upper urinary tract anatomy, including renal pyramids, calyces, and the renal pelvis. It also fits operative and procedural teaching for ureteroscopy, ureteral stent placement across the UPJ, extracorporeal shock wave lithotripsy planning, and percutaneous nephrolithotomy discussions in courses, atlases, and clinical patient handouts.
